WebNov 14, 2024 · To transfer real estate, the executor must use an executor's deed identifying him as the executor and identifying the name of the decedent and a description of the … WebThe property deed is the physical legal document that transfers ownership and proves who the legal owner of the property is. It holds critical information about the property, such as who the house was bought from, and who it was sold to. In contrast, property title is a concept. There is no such thing as a physical title document. To change the way title is held on a property in California, a grantor (the person giving away title) must sign a transfer deed to the grantee (the person or entity receiving the change in title). Three main types of transfer deeds exist – grant, warranty and quitclaim deeds – and each has its own implied ... WebSep 10, 2024 · A title deed is a document that shows who has owned land and property since it was registered. Within the deeds of a house, you will find a full history of the property, including any mortgages secured, conveyances, contracts for sale, wills, leases and a description of the property. Property burdens are also included in the title deeds.

The deed is the legal ownership document that's … WebA beneficiary deed is a legal document that allows a property owner to transfer real property to a named beneficiary upon their death. This type of transfer is known as a transfer on death deed and is a popular estate planning tool. To draft a beneficiary deed, you must include the legal description of the property and the name of the beneficiary.
